Monday.

The group had a busy day today. We met a very excited group of children from the school and the staff first up this morning where an outline of what was happening for the week was discussed. We then broke into pairs and moved into the classrooms to help the teachers.

Our group played lots of basketball and kicked a footy around with the children at recess and lunch.

School finishes at 2:00pm, so after a bit of down time we walked up to Lynas lookout that has 360 degree panoramic views across Nullagine and surrounds.

After we scaled back down to the school we jumped in the cars and drove out to the Town Dam. It used to supply water to the town, but has been replaced by other sources. It is a fabulous place for a dip!

We all got changed quickly and drove back up to Lynas Lookout to take in the sunset.

A beautiful end to the day!

It was time to prepare dinner, so half the group cooked up a storm and we had a very nice dinner of chicken pesto with pasta. The other half of the group then did the dishes and cleaned up. A great team effort!
